Latest Patents

Johannes Ocker holds a patent for an "Apparatus for bidirectional transmission of optical signals." This invention facilitates the transmission of optical signals between two stations connected by a light transmission path of optical fibers. Each station includes a laser module comprised of a laser diode and an adjacent monitor diode. The monitor diode serves dual functions: detecting light emitted by the laser diode during its transmission mode and detecting light transmitted from the other station when the adjacent laser diode is not in its transmission mode.
